Platelet-Rich Plasma (PRP) therapy is revolutionizing hip pain treatment across India. This innovative approach uses your body's natural healing mechanisms to address various hip pain causes without requiring surgical intervention. Understanding PRP can help you make informed decisions about your treatment options. What is Platelet-Rich Plasma Therapy PRP therapy involves extracting a small amount of your blood, processing it to concentrate platelets, and injecting this enriched solution into the affected hip area. Platelets contain growth factors that promote tissue repair and reduce inflammation naturally. This hip pain treatment without surgery option has gained popularity among Indian patients seeking alternatives to traditional treatments. Living with hip pain significantly increases your fall risk, making prevention strategies essential for safe daily living. Understanding how to protect yourself while managing hip pain treatment helps prevent serious complications and supports your recovery journey. Understanding Fall Risk Factors Hip Pain and Balance Connection Hip pain directly affects your balance and gait stability. When your hip hurts, you naturally alter your walking pattern, which can lead to unsteady movement and increased fall potential. The various hip pain causes including arthritis, injuries, or degenerative conditions each present unique challenges for maintaining stability. Recognizing Early Hip Pain Signals Early hip pain often presents as subtle discomfort that many people initially dismiss. This pain may manifest as stiffness after sitting, mild aching during weather changes, or slight discomfort when climbing stairs. Location patterns help identify the source of hip pain .
